Fungal Conservation: Issues and Solutions (British Mycological Society Symposia) By David Moore, Marijke M. Nauta, Shelley E. Evans, Maurice Rotheroe
2001 | 272 Pages | ISBN: 0521803632 | PDF | 1 MB
Threats to fungi and fungal diversity throughout the world have prompted debates as to how fungi can be conserved. Should it be the site, habitat, or host that is conserved? All of these issues are addressed in this volume, but coverage goes beyond mere debate with constructive guidance for management of nature in ways beneficial to fungi. Different parts of the world experience different problems and a range of examples are presented: from Finland in the North to Kenya in the South, Washington State, USA in the West to Fujian Province, China in the East.
